I have a workflow that would like to run each Monday only.  So via the Gallery I create a schedule, select Recurring, then 'Weekly' from the Frequency drop down.  I add some notes, give it a name, specify a time etc then Save.  However, what actually happens is that the workflow runs every single day of the week.  If I edit the schedule, sure enough all seven days of the week are selected.  I can unselect the days I don't want, Save, but if I edit it again - they are all selected.

 

I know I can use a Macro to control when the workflows actually run, but if possible I would like the scheduler to do its job 😀

With situations like this - I've found that the best way to work them is to capture them in a way that is fully replicatable - and then ship this off to support@alteryx.com - they will then give you a case number which would better allow you to track (especially if you're with a large client of Alteryx, and can work with your customer success manager to see progress in the case portal).

Thanks Sean , Alteryx Support confirmed the bug is fixed in 2023.1 

Sadly the release notes don't reference 'GCSE-1077/TCPE-553' otherwise I could have found this out for myself!
